How much does a Commercial Insurance Inspector make?

The average salary for a Commercial Insurance Inspector is $43,457 per year in the US.

A Commercial Insurance Inspector plays a key role in the insurance industry. They examine businesses to assess risks and ensure proper coverage. This job offers a stable income with room for growth. The average yearly salary for a Commercial Insurance Inspector is around $43,457. This figure can vary based on experience, location, and the size of the insurance company.


The salary range for this role can be quite broad. At the lower end, inspectors may earn around $11,160 per year. As they gain more experience, salaries can increase significantly. The highest earners in this field can make over $95,000 annually. This wide range reflects the importance of the role and the potential for career advancement. Factors like specialized skills and certifications can also impact earning potential.

What are the highest paying cities for a Commercial Insurance Inspector?

Job seekers in the commercial insurance industry can find high-paying opportunities in several cities. Austin, TX, leads with an average salary of $58,367. Montgomery, AL, and Corpus Christi, TX, follow closely with salaries around $56,900 and $56,500, respectively. Other cities with competitive salaries include Houston, TX, Nashville, TN, and Fargo, ND. These locations offer attractive compensation packages, making them ideal for those seeking a rewarding career in commercial insurance inspection.

How to earn more as a Commercial Insurance Inspector?

A Commercial Insurance Inspector can increase their earnings by focusing on several key areas. Gaining experience and expertise in specific industries can lead to higher-paying opportunities. Inspectors who specialize in high-risk sectors, like construction or manufacturing, often command higher salaries. Continuing education and obtaining certifications can also enhance earning potential. For example, a Certified Insurance Inspector (CII) designation can make an inspector more valuable to employers.

Networking plays a crucial role in career advancement. Building relationships with industry professionals can open doors to better job opportunities and higher salaries. Attending industry conferences and joining professional organizations can provide valuable connections. Additionally, seeking out mentorship from experienced inspectors can offer guidance and insights into career growth. Inspectors who take the initiative to expand their skills and knowledge are more likely to earn higher wages. Staying updated on industry trends and regulations ensures that inspectors remain competitive in the job market. By focusing on these factors, a Commercial Insurance Inspector can improve their earning potential.
